What do you do when a customer hasn't paid the invoice and it's 90 days past due? Get on the phone? Send another letter? Send the boys in? ZenCash is a payment accounting application designed for small businesses that covers all your accounting processes from the original invoice right through to the rather painful 90 day last resort call in order to get the invoice paid.   The idea for ZenCash originated when founder and CEO Brandon Cotter, a six-time serial entrepreneur, once found himself unable to make payroll at his small business due to unpaid invoices. There are a few business expense trackers out there and this one sits comfortably as one of the easiest to use. Staff can claim out of pocket expenses and mileage expenditure very simply under categories you set up. What’s more you can export the data in a QuickBooks readable format or to Excel. Small businesses can overcome the nightmare of spreadsheets by signing up for as little as $5.95 a month.
